Highlights of an afternoon in York yesterday ...

Kodiak Colada 6.1%, in the Last Drop Inn, pours black with a biege head. Subtle coconut aroma. Flavours, tropical fruit and coconut are subtle too. Despite the ABV, this is very drinkable.
The Last Drop Inn, one of three pubs previously owned by York Brewery in the City centre is now owned (as the Brewery is) by Black Sheep. York Brewery ales are still served. One of the three pubs, the Yorkshire Terrier is now closed.

Cromarty Pibroch 7.0%, in Pivni, a Scottish ale which pours dark brown. Bready malts, burnt toffee caramel, dark fruits plus a hint of spice. Absolutely wonderful!
Pivni is a three storey timber framed building and one of my favourite alehouses in York. As well as cask ales, craft beers, bottled beers and ciders are available. Bar snacks (local pork pies) are also available.

Timothy Taylor Ram Tam 4.3%, in the York Tap, my favourite TT brew, roasted malts, toffee and winter fruits. Excellent.
York Tap is a must visit for fans of cask ale. Generally there are 18 on offer, with something for all tastes. The building is the former York station tea rooms.
